Output 79985777e47c7b7e34d19d759d86dfa9d52ebd6d6756204417e112cdd4ccf0ae:14

value
34625849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0516e019a5efb41933c3c2ec2b8fc4737ae5b2 OP_EQUAL
address
MHqbyxJwrwBes1FqEcTAXKHFz5HJycbFEn
transaction
79985777e47c7b7e34d19d759d86dfa9d52ebd6d6756204417e112cdd4ccf0ae
spent
true